  • @mrpatron9016
    @mrpatron9016 Рік тому +1

    I executed all these tests and did not have a failure. Now I am thinking maybe its the motor. One thing that is unusual is when I connect the negative wire to the battery I get a big spark. I don’t have any accessory wires hooked up, so I know it is not a short from the lights. Any tip as to what I might try next? Thanks for your help.

    • @HeyHeyHey97
      @HeyHeyHey97  Рік тому

      Does your sol click when you hit the gas

    • @HeyHeyHey97
      @HeyHeyHey97  Рік тому

      What all does it do when you hit the gas

    • @mrpatron9016
      @mrpatron9016 Рік тому

      Yes sol clicks. Cart does not run.

    • @mrpatron9016
      @mrpatron9016 Рік тому

      I hit the gas and the sol clicks and that’s all the response I get.

    • @HeyHeyHey97
      @HeyHeyHey97  Рік тому

      Jack the cart up and jump m- and b- on the controller together with a battery wire then hit the gas. If controller is bad cart will run. If not hit the gas and jump a1 and s2 with a wire and see if it sparks. Don’t hook the motor wires together just lightly touch them as you hit the gas

  • @bryanstew983
    @bryanstew983 Рік тому +1

    I’m running through your checks here and I have full voltage on my controller from a1 to my negative before I hit the gas pedal. I’m also not getting any voltage at my f n r switch on three of the post. Would this be a controller issue?

    • @HeyHeyHey97
      @HeyHeyHey97  Рік тому

      Jack the cart up and jump a1 to b- on controller with a battery wire. It will take off wide open if the controller is bad.

    • @bryanstew983
      @bryanstew983 Рік тому +1

      Thanks for the quick reply. I’ll try that tomorrow.

    • @bryanstew983
      @bryanstew983 Рік тому

      Ok sorry. I don’t have A1, it’s M-. Would that be the same? I tried jumping them two together and the cart did nothing. Do I need to have the pedal pushed or anything or just jump then together? If M- is the same as a2 and the cart did nothing, my controller is good. What else could cause me to have power at the switch on only the bottom terminal and not the others? I appreciate your time in answering these questions. Thanks

    • @HeyHeyHey97
      @HeyHeyHey97  Рік тому

      @@bryanstew983 jump m- and b-

    • @HeyHeyHey97
      @HeyHeyHey97  Рік тому

      Yea you have to have the key on and in forward and hit the gas
